Overview:
Our ideal candidate is a proven technology leader with a history of building high performing development teams that deliver astounding software outcomes. You will be responsible for leading the strategy and development of our core IP specifically our Alteryx Engine and Data Connectors, a fundamental piece of the Alteryx product suite.  The successful candidate will demonstrate the Alteryx core values of customer emphasis, innovation, compassion, accountability and character.
 
Responsibilities: 

  • Hires, inspires, and leads multiple high-performing teams and senior individual contributors to deliver our Engine and Data Connectors capabilities to the Alteryx product suite.
  • Works with technical leadership team to develop a technical strategy for Engine and Data Connectors to support the roadmaps of the products within the Alteryx product suite.
  • Works with Product to define high-level product features and initiatives, evaluates them for feasibility and estimates effort required.
  • Collaborates across other dependent investment areas (Designer, Smart Predictive, Platform, Visualytics) as well as cross-functional teams to ensure successful execution and great product releases across the entire Alteryx platform.
  • Works with fellow leadership to identify opportunities for efficiency improvements and to optimize our software delivery processes.
  • Creates a great work environment through modeling exemplary servant leadership, mentoring our development managers, team leads, and emerging leaders in this style.

Qualifications: 

  • Strong desire to lead; servant leader with passion for developing people and high performance teams
  • Significant leading the building complex technical products ideally in compiled languages
  • At least 15 years of experience in software development with at least 5 years of experience managing large software teams; strongly prefer multi-location delivery experience
  • Demonstrable experience and interest in architecting complex software products/solutions; deep familiarity with modern technologies, design principles, and patterns
  • Deep understanding and commitment to software engineering principles/processes (e.g. Agile, DevOps, TDD, XP) and continuous improvement through measurement
  • Strong skills in critical thinking, decision making, problem solving, and attention to detail
  • Proven success in improving software reliability and release predictability
  • Strong experience with C++ is significant plus
